Hello,

The fan on my macbook air (Mid 2013) had suddenly started becoming very loud intermittently even with no apps running. I tried restarting the computer several times, but the problem persisted for about a week. Looking online, I found an SMC reset might solve the problem. However, after doing the reset, my Macbook now will not turn on at all. There is no startup chime or lights when pressing the startup button. The only thing that happens when I press the power button is that the light on the adapter turns from orange to green for second before turning back to orange.

I have an appointment with the Genius Bar tomorrow, but would like to seen if anyone has any suggestions. Thank You
